About the role
- Provides technical and functional guidance to Utility Billing Clerks
- Responsible for reconciliation of utility and general ledger accounts
- Maintains up-to-date utility ownership records
- Processes work orders, audits meter readings, performs adjustments and refunds
- Approves debit authorizations from financial institutions
- Oversees the City’s collections process
- Provides customer service to Hamilton Utility clients
- Fields and cascades customer inquiries, complaints, and escalations
- Analyzes and prepares various reconciliations for general ledger accounts
- Prepares and reviews the automated meter reading files for upload directly into the billing software
- Tests and authenticates the accuracy of the rates and meter readings
- Investigates and solves any billing exceptions and irregularities
- Ensures bills are issued to customers in a timely, complete, and accurate manner
